Control Effects of Seed Soaking and Spraying at Seedling Stage with Difenoconazole on Maize Top Rot Disease
In order to explore and screen feasible new methods for the prevention and control of fresh maize top rot disease,the effects of difenoconazole alone and in combination with other antibacterial agents on the occurrence of corn top rot disease were analyzed by soaking corn seeds and spraying at the seedling stage.The results showed that the seed soaking with difenoconazole(1000 times liquid),difenoconazole(1000 times liquid)added with acidified water,and acidified water was safe for the maize emergence,and the control effects on the top rot disease were 60.49%,59.79%and 51.75%,respectively.After spraying difenoconazole(56.25 g·hm-2),difenoconazole(28.12 g·hm-2)added with Zhongshengmycin(10.55 g·hm-2),and Zhongshengmycin(21.09 g·hm-2)at the seedling stage of maize,the control effects on the top rot disease were 57.42%,78.22%and 83.04%,respectively.The seed soaking and seedling spraying with difenoconazole could significantly inhibit the occurrence of top rot disease,but its disease control effect was significantly lower than that with Zhongshengmycin,and that with the combination of difenoconazole and Zhongshengmycin.Therefore,the combination of difenoconazole and Zhongshengmycin could be considered in the field application to increase its control effect on the disease.
